Tirupati Graphite achieves commercial production at a grade of 97%

Tirupati Graphite plc (LON:TGR), the specialist graphite and graphene company developing sustainable new age materials, has provided an update on operations at its Vatomina & Sahamamy flake graphite projects in Madagascar and announced that it has successfully achieved commercial production of 97% pure flake graphite from its Vatomina project in Madagascar.

High Purity Commercial Production

·    Producing high grade, jumbo flakes is technically challenging but provides new opportunities;

·    Certain specialist markets require high-grade flakes which commands premium prices;

·    TG’s first container of 97% jumbo flakes >50 mesh size has now been produced for a German manufacturer of speciality graphite products;

·    The Company is working towards increasing its high-grade output and associated sales;

·    Targeting c.10% uplift in basket price realisation from Madagascan production to between US$910 – US$935 per metric tonne in the fiscal year to March 2024.

Operational Update

·    Operations at both Vatomina and Sahamamy have experienced no significant impact from the recent cyclone;

·    The ramp up of production at Sahamamy has continued in line with expectations since the commencement of operations in February 2023; with production in the month to 31 March 2023 remaining in the guidance range of 800 to 1000 tons;

·    Total production for the quarter ending 31 March 2023 was however slightly lower than the guidance at c.2400 tons owing to precautionary shut downs due to adverse weather;

·    We maintain combined production guidance for Q1-FY24: at between 6,100 – 6,500 tonnes;

·    Recent extensive marketing activities have resulted in:

o  Regular shipments continuing to the Company’s existing buyers

o  Securing new buyers in the United States, Europe and Asia

o  Qualification processes underway with other potential customers in various sectors including: energy storage, electric vehicles, thermal management, fire safety and other advanced energy transition products
